What we can offer you

  • Structural parts and functional components

    Additive manufacturing enables metal parts with high strength and precision — structural elements, mounts, brackets, housings, piping systems and aerodynamic components.

  • Prototypes and new part development

    3D printing significantly accelerates development cycles. It enables rapid testing of new shapes, functional trials and validation of design solutions before serial production.

  • Tooling, fixtures and assembly aids

    In aerospace, precision and repeatability are critical. Assembly fixtures, measuring templates, holders and special tools made exactly to production line needs.

  • Lightweight and optimised solutions

    One of the greatest benefits of 3D printing is extremely lightweight structures — lattice infills or organic shapes inspired by nature.

  • Test samples and certification batches

    Additive manufacturing is ideal for small batches of parts for testing materials, mechanical properties or aerodynamics.

Aerospace

3D printing fundamentally changes how parts for the aerospace industry are made.

It enables the production of lighter, stronger and structurally optimised components that meet strict safety and reliability requirements. Additive manufacturing makes it possible to create shapes that cannot be produced by traditional methods, shorten lead times and significantly reduce aircraft weight and operating costs.
